Great Success for Open Doors in St. Gabriel

Mag. Ursula Mauritz

The “Lebenswelten St. Gabriel” opened their doors and many visitors took the opportunity to take a look behind the walls of St. Gabriel.

Under the motto ‘An old monastery village blossoms’, the ‘Open doors’ on Saturday, 5 April 2025, offered the opportunity to get to know the broad diversity of St. Gabriel in a single day. In spring-like weather, hundreds of people enjoyed a varied programme of culinary delights, guided tours, music and workshops. The Divine Word Missionaries, the GABRIUM event centre and more than 30 businesses opened the doors to the mission house, workshops, pubs, studios, shops, practice rooms and offices. A few years ago, the Central European Province transferred the site of the St Gabriel Mission House to its ‘property fund’, which has opened up the location for new uses.

The exhibition celebrating the 150th founding anniversary of the Society of the Divine Word was a particular attraction. Provincial Fr Christian Stranz SVD guided numerous visitors through the exhibition and provided insights into the history of the Society of the Divine Word , the significance of the St Gabriel Mission House for the SVD and the worldwide activities of Divine Missionaries in the present. 

Together with the Rector of the Mission House, Fr Franz Pilz SVD, and the Director of the mission office, Fr Stephan Dähler SVD, he was delighted to welcome many long-standing supporters and companions of the Divine Word Missionaries. However, they were also particularly keen to talk to people who were hearing about the SVD for the first time.

The church tours with rector Fr Franz Pilz aroused great interest. The listeners were given information about the construction and artistic design of the church and were also made aware of many hidden details of the Holy Spirit Church. A large group joined Br Alois Kratzer SVD on a tour of the park, where there were rare old trees, many enchanted corners and the atmospheric pond to discover. 

The Steyl Media Apostolate team led by Br Paul Haider invited visitors to get to know and purchase the monthly magazine “Leben jetzt” and the various calendars. The mission office provided information in presentations and with flyers and brochures about SVD-projects all over the world and about the possibility of supporting the social and pastoral work of the SVD with donations.

As part of the children’s rally, Br. Emanuel Huemer SVD told the children the story of Brother Bernhard and his workshop, where numerous beautiful mosaics were created for the church in St. Gabriel, and gave the girls and boys an exciting task: they were to look for a specific mosaic in the church, take a photo of it and then glue the motif in the right colours using small pieces of paper. The young visitors enthusiastically took part and were rewarded for their participation with a stamp for their collection pass. 

At the end of the day, the Divine Word Missionaries and organiser Johann Sumersberger from the real estate fund gave a positive assessment of the Open doors. ‘We are delighted about the great interest in our programme, the many nice encounters and conversations and that our guests visibly felt at home in the ‘Lebenswelten St. Gabriel’!”
